Kinds Of Doors Handled by Contractors
Door contractors work with a range of door types, each serving different functions and designs. Below are some typical door types contractors typically manage:
| Type of Door | Description |
|---|---|
| Interior Doors | Doors within the home, generally made from wood, hollow-core, or fiberglass. Used for rooms like bedrooms, bathrooms, and workplaces. |
| Exterior Doors | Front, back, and side doors that supply entry into the home. Often made from wood, steel, or fiberglass, and created for security and insulation. |
| Patio Doors | Sliding or French doors that offer access to outside areas. Typically made from glass and framed in aluminum or wood. |
| Garage Doors | Big doors that offer access to a garage, normally automated and can be built from metal, wood, or composite materials. |
| Storm Doors | Additional doors set up in front of exterior doors for added protection versus weather condition components and improved energy performance. |
| Bi-Fold Doors | Doors that fold up to provide large access points, frequently used in closets, utility room, and as patio doors. |
How to Find Reliable Door Contractors
Locating a trustworthy door specialist needs careful research and factor to consider. Here are some actions to help in discovering the ideal contractor for your task:
Ask for Recommendations: Begin your search by asking good friends, family, or neighbors for referrals. Individual experiences can supply important insights.
Online Research: Utilize sites like Yelp, Angie's List, or Google Reviews to check out reviews and testimonials from previous clients.
Inspect Credentials: Ensure the specialist holds the required licenses and insurance coverage. This secures you in case of accidents or damages during the project.
Interview Contractors: Speak with numerous contractors to gauge their experience, proficiency, and interaction style. Ask about their method to the particular work you need done.
Demand Estimates: Obtain in-depth composed price quotes from a few contractors to compare pricing and scope of work. Guarantee these quotes break down the expenses of materials and labor.
Evaluation Contracts: Carefully reviewed all contracts before finalizing. Look for clearness on timelines, payment schedules, warranties, and contingencies.
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
What should I consider when selecting door products?
Selecting door products includes considering aspects such as security, resilience, insulation properties, and aesthetic appeals. Common materials include wood, fiberglass, metal, and composite, each with advantages and disadvantages.
For how long does door installation generally take?
The period of door installation varies based upon elements like the type of door and any extra work needed (e.g., modifying the frame). Generally, a basic door installation can draw from a couple of hours to a full day.
Is it worth hiring a door professional for small repairs?
Yes, even small repair work can benefit from a professional's expertise. Trying DIY repairs may cause further issues if not done correctly, while a professional will make sure an appropriate and long lasting repair.
Do door contractors provide warranties on their work?
Many reputable contractors supply warranties on their setups. This guarantee can vary from a few months to numerous years, depending upon the contractor and kind of work carried out.
How can I ensure my task stays within budget plan?
To manage your budget, guarantee clear communication with your specialist concerning costs. Ask for a detailed breakdown of estimated expenses and preserve a contingency fund for unanticipated concerns.
